WASHINGTON (Reuters) – The Biden administration on Monday introduced 25 tasks pitched by 30 completely different state, native and tribal governments that utilized for $4.3 billion in grants created by the president’s signature local weather regulation.
The grants, which will likely be distributed to winners by early autumn, will assist deployment of fresh vitality know-how throughout sectors starting from housing to agriculture. The U.S. Environmental Safety Company (EPA) stated it has reviewed almost 300 functions that requested over $30 billion.
WHY IT IS IMPORTANT
The administration has stated the chosen tasks when mixed would cut back greenhouse fuel air pollution by as a lot as 150 million metric tons of carbon dioxide equal (CO2e) by 2030, or roughly 2 proportion factors. The U.S. has pledged to slash its CO2e emissions by 50%-52% by that 12 months.
CONTEXT
With the 2024 election looming and campaigning ramping up, the EPA and different federal companies are scrambling to distribute grants earmarked by the 2022 Inflation Discount Act. Former President Donald Trump and Republican lawmakers have eyed repeals of a number of IRA grant and mortgage applications.
